PHILADELPHIA (KYW Newsradio) — A comedy theatre company in Philadelphia is putting on an improvised musical reality show. … Think “Shark Tank,” but for musicals.




“We have a host who comes out, and she introduces our contestants, and they reach into the fishbowl and pull out a title. And then they have to pitch what that title is immediately, and then sing a song from that show, and the final musical that wins, we do a 30-minute version of that musical,” explained Director Jennifer Childs.

Childs said the actors and designers have to create everything on the spot, from the songs to the lighting and costumes.

“It will never be the same twice, that’s for sure,” Childs said.

“This Should Never Be A Musical” kicks off 1812’s 30th anniversary season. It runs through Sept. 27 at the Arden Theatre Company’s Arcadia Stage.
